Double glazing refers to a window that has two panes of glass. The main component of the window is the double-glazed sealed unit, also known as an insulated glass unit (IGU) which sits in a frame of uPVC, aluminium, or timber. The IGU comprises of two sheets of glass separated by a spacer bar to create an air gap which is filled with an insulating gas.

How to install

 

The process of clearing your window

 

Condensation forms Between a failed Double-glazing Unit When condensation between double pane windows forms it means the seal on the insulated glass unit has failed. In this situation, why replace the unit when you can fix it?


tick Step 1 - Apply the clear anti-slip drill stickers to the top right and bottom left of the window

tick Step 2 - Drill two holes using the tungsten glass drill bit, Drill into the centre of the anti-slip sticker and drill both holes

tick Step 3 - Leave both drill holes open until the condensation starts to clear

tick Step 4 - Insert the moisture drying agent to absorb the trapped condensation in your window

tick Step 5 - Insert the breathable plugs... and that it!
